Monetizing Short-Term Rentals Explained

 

Short-term rental markets have transformed dramatically, evolving from casual home-sharing into sophisticated investment strategies. With digital platforms enabling unprecedented property monetization, luxury property owners now have powerful opportunities to generate significant income streams. Short-term rentals have grown significantly worldwide, representing a dynamic segment of residential real estate investment.

 

The emergence of digital platforms has fundamentally reshaped how property owners approach rental income generation. Professional hosts now treat short-term rentals as strategic business operations, moving beyond traditional long-term leasing models. These platforms enable property owners to:

 

  • Maximize property utilization

  • Generate flexible income streams

  • Access broader traveler markets

  • Maintain greater control over property usage

 

Understanding the financial mechanics of short-term rentals requires recognizing their unique market positioning. Digital platforms have enabled residential properties to become distinct investment assets, transforming how real estate generates revenue. Professional investors recognize that strategic short-term rental management can yield substantially higher returns compared to traditional rental approaches.

 

Here is a comparison of short-term and long-term rental income strategies:

 

Aspect

Short-Term Rentals

Long-Term Rentals

Income Potential

Higher due to flexible pricing

Lower, fixed lease rates

Property Access

Owner retains more availability

Occupied for lease duration

Management Demand

Requires frequent attention

Less day-to-day involvement

Market Responsiveness

Adapts to seasonal demand

Less responsive, fixed terms

Legal, Tax, and Compliance Considerations

 

Navigating the complex landscape of short-term rental regulations requires strategic planning and meticulous attention to legal requirements. Legal frameworks for short-term rentals vary widely, presenting unique challenges for property owners seeking to monetize their luxury real estate assets across different jurisdictions.

 

Key compliance considerations for luxury short-term rental owners include:

 

  • Local Permit Requirements: Securing necessary operational licenses

  • Zoning Restrictions: Understanding municipal rental regulations

  • Tax Reporting: Declaring rental income accurately

  • Insurance Coverage: Obtaining comprehensive short-term rental policies

  • Safety Standards: Meeting local health and safety guidelines

 

Professional property managers understand that compliance extends beyond simple regulatory adherence. Ensuring proper short-term rental compliance involves a comprehensive approach that protects property owners from potential legal and financial risks. This includes maintaining detailed documentation, understanding nuanced local regulations, and proactively managing potential community and regulatory concerns.

 

Successful luxury short-term rental operations require a sophisticated approach to legal and tax management. Property owners must develop robust systems for tracking regulatory changes, maintaining proper documentation, and ensuring transparent financial reporting. This approach not only mitigates legal risks but also establishes credibility with local authorities, potential guests, and property management partners.
